There is Patient Assistance!

Patient Advocate Foundation - their mission is to provide effective mediation and arbitration services to patients to remove obstacles to healthcare including medical debt crisis, insurance access issues and employment issues for patients with chronic, debilitating and life-threatening illnesses. i
800-532-5274   www.patientadvocate.org 
 
CancerCarea national nonprofit organization that provides free, professional support services for anyone affected by cancer, including patients, family/caregivers and professionals.
800-813-4673    www.cancercare.org
 
The Patient Advocate Foundation (PAF) Co-Pay Relief Program (CPR) - provides direct financial support to insured patients, including Medicare Part D beneficiaries, who must financially and medically qualify to access pharmaceutical co-payment assistance. The program offers personal service to all patients through the use of call counselors; personally guiding patients through the enrollment process.
866-512-3861      www.copays.org
 
RxAssist - Patient assistance programs are run by pharmaceutical companies to provide free medications to people who cannot afford to buy their medicine. RxAssist offers a comprehensive database of these patient assistance programs, as well as practical tools, news, and articles so that health care professionals and patients can find the information they need.
401-729-3284      www.rxassist.org
 
Pharmaceutical companies often offer financial assistance programs for people who cannot afford their medication. They can be contacted directly to ask for financial assistance. 
 
Kids Konnected - provides complimentary counseling, summer camps, bereavement workshops and cancer educational tools for children & teens with a parent with cancer, or have lost a parent to cancer. Kids Konnected was founded on the premise that when a parent gets cancer, the entire family is affected especially the children.
